I bought this case intending to use it with a Canon VIXIA HV30. Here is what I found:

Pro:

-Case is sturdy, made in China (what isn't these days?).

-Comes with a shoulder strap.

-Has a lifetime warranty.

I tried to stuff all the accessories in to see how much it would hold. Whether anyone would need to carry all these things, I wouldn't know, but I think it is a good way to do it for review purposes.

The Canon HV30 fits in the main pocket. One side pocket holds the remote and an extra film tape. One side pocket will hold 2 batteries. There is a zippered compartment behind the main one. It held the adapter and plug for a wall, but absolutely nothing else. For the front side pocket, it would hold 2 extra film tapes, maybe a cellphone. There is a zippered mesh bag on the inside front of the front pocket that could hold change, batteries, possibly a miniSD card.

I am not sure how I would fit a battery charger, manual, videomic, usb or firewire cables, or other accessories. If traveling some people might leave the battery charger in their room, but if you were taking it out for professional use you might need it. Either way, there is no space for these things.

Con:

-It will not hold many accessories.

-The belt loop on the back is uncomfortable with anything in the back pocket.

-It has decent padding, but seems a bit thin. I include it as a con because I like to protect my stuff very well. It might be good to some.

On the whole, it is a decent, but small case (interior dimensions are 4.7"W x 6.3"H x 1.97"D). If I was only carrying a camera around I think it would fit my needs perfectly. For a person using a camcorder with lots of attachments, I would say look elsewhere.

I got the 3535 Ultra-Compact Messenger Bag to carry my Canon S3 IS, extra batteries and memory cards and a battery charger. The camera has a lens adapter + filter + new cap, meaning its depth has grown. In order for it to fit in the bag, I had to remove one of the padded dividers (a horrendous battle with pieces of velcro sticking to everything), but now the camera fits nicely, lens turned upward. The remaining divider separates the camera from the charger, which is good. Extra batteries and cards are safely stowed in the front compartment -the cards within the zippered part. A cleaning cloth fits in the small compartment on the front flap. There is a little side pocket for my cellphone, a nice touch if I don't want to carry extra volumes on a day out. The bag is well made and very sturdy, padding on all sides. I would like it to be slightly shorter and slightly wider, but it does the job well.

Well, I'll make my first admission I am no photographer, so I have no need to carry around large quantities of expensive photographic equipment. However, if I was, I would certainly consider this as a means of doing so. It is without doubt a very impressive, high quality rucksack.

The 20l main compartment comes with a rather funky integral container with fully configurable compartments for your camera, lenses and other stuff. The container is also well padded so will be nicely protective. Now THAT would make this more or less useless as an ordinary rucksack but and here's the clever bit the container can be removed from the rucksack intact and used, by virtue of a pair of integral carry handles and a draw-string cover, as a functional (if rather dowdy) camera equipment grip. This leaves the rucksack with a large, spacious compartment which I promptly packed with weeks-worth of clothes and my laptop because I'm off on a business trip on Monday. Note that there will still be plenty of room for my regulation duty-free litre of Grouse (which should ironically just drop into the side mounted "hydration pouch") on the trip home.

An interesting innovation is that the main compartment is accessed via the back of the rucksack (i.e. the side that is in contact with YOUR back). This apparently makes the contents more secure.

There are a number of other pockets and pouches dotted around the bag, on the outside and inside (including some mesh pouches on the waistbelt) which mean that you can store all manner of other bits and pieces securely or readily accessible.

There is a couple of straps and flaps on one side that you snappers would normally use to hold your box-brownie's tripod, but could also be used to hold a rolled up mac or jacket. There is also an integral rain-cover. This really does keep on giving.

The construction of this rucksack is great. It is a high quality piece of kit that looks like it will withstand a lot of abuse (and protect its contents). The zippers are robust and the body material is water resistant. My version (I had no choice in the colour department) comes in a rather vibrant, Emergency Services Orange. At least I won't be getting run down by any snow-ploughs in the forseeable future.

I am very impressed with this, versatile, heavy duty general purpose/specialist equipment rucksack. If I was going into a war zone with a load of photographic kit, THIS is what I'd want to carry it in. Perhaps my only complaint is that it's just a little bit on the heavy side, but I guess that's the price you pay for it's many other virtues.

I was looking for a pack to take on a hiking trip in Europe this Summer. My requirements list was pretty ridiculous:

room for hydration, preferably outside the photo equipment compartment

room for my pro DSLR + four lenses (one tele zoom, one 50mm prime, one wide zoom, one standard zoom)

safe, padded compartment for a notebook computer

fits under airline seat

capable of carrying a tripod

room for windbreaker/rain shell, snacks, other hiking gear

weatherproof (it's supposed to rain frequently where I'll be hiking)

I was beginning to despair, when I finally found the LowePro Flipside Sport 20L AW. It meets all of my requirements (plus a bit of room to spare), and it's amazingly lightweight and comfortable to wear. I've had a few serious trial-run hikes now (25%+ climbs and descents, with full load of gear, water, etc) to prove it out, and I'm really impressed.

Upsides:

The design and construction show real attention to detail. All of the zippers, straps, etc. are beautifully made and work smoothly.

The material is lightweight, but feels rugged and durable.

This pack is LIGHT! I noticed that many of the plastic fittings are a weight-saving design that removes material from areas of the part that aren't stressed. A nice touch.

The hip strap adusts easily, as do the shoulder straps. It would be great if they were height adjustable as well, but I suspect that's part of the weight-saving design. It happens to fit my shorter (5' 6") frame quite well. I'm able to balance the weight so that it doesn't feel like I'm carrying it on my shoulders. You know, like a backpack is supposed to be.

The opening design for access to photo gear is really smart. You likely do need to set the pack down to take out camera gear, but the great news is that the parts that touch you don't get dirty as is the case with some other photo packs I've used (Tenba, I'm looking at you).

The hydration and tripod mounting are on either side of the pack, so they can counterbalance one another

Lots of loops and straps make it easy to secure items to the outside of the pack as needed

Lots of (small) zippered compartments provide easy access and organization

Webbed compartments with elastic tops on the hip belt make a great place to stow snacks, sunglasses, etc. while hiking!

The hydration compartment works well with the (not included) 1.5L Camelbak bladder, and the shoulder straps have elastic straps nicely positioned for holding the tube in place for easy access.

Downsides:

the computer compartment really is only big enough for a 11" MacBook air or an iPad. They say that in the specs, but I was hoping I could somehow cram something bigger in there...

Hip strap seems to lack height adjustment

Some of the interior organization is limited by where they've put the 'pile' side of the velcro. I would have loved a centimeter or two more leeway in placing some of the dividers.

The pack doesn't include the hydration bladder, and LowePro doesn't recommend one on their web site or in the product specs. I've had a good experience using the Camelbak Antidote 50 oz (1.5L) reservoir CamelBak Rucksack accessories Antidote Reservoir but they could have saved me a bit of searching by specifying something...

All in all, this pack is a great piece of gear. It's not inexpensive, but it feels like a well-designed and carefully constructed pack.

Customer review from the Amazon Vine Program This case is very nice but the dimensions are inaccurate. The Internal Dimensions are listed at 4.5 X 3 X 1". That's pretty much the External Dimensions. My hope was to fit my Samsung S860 camera in this case but there was no way that was happening. My Sony Cyber-shot fits in here very snuggly. I have to work to squeeze the wrist strap in. So using the dimension of my Cyber-shot I would say that the Internal Dimensions should say 3.5 X 2.5 X 1". Any camera larger than that will probably not fit.

The screen protection on both sides of this case is very nice. It will keep my screen protected well. The wrist strap that came with mine is nice. An issue that some people might have with this case is the fact that there are no pockets in or on this case so there's no place for extra memory cards or batteries.

Although my cell phone doesn't fit in this case my ipod touch does. This would be a nice case for ipods.

I would recommend this case for if you don't need anything other than the camera itself in the case and with the warning of the case being smaller than listed. A camera 3.5 X 2.5 X 1" or smaller should fit just fine.
